ITPub博客

首页 > 数据库 > Oracle > oracle exp-00011 错误解决方法 11g的新特性

oracle exp-00011 错误解决方法 11g的新特性

原创 Oracle 作者:huangdazhu 时间:2014-03-28 15:15:54 0 删除 编辑
oracle11g的新特性,数据条数是0时不分配segment,所以就不能被导出。
1、这里可以插入一条数据,然后再删除,导出正常,
2、可以使用手工为空表分配Extent的方式,来解决导出之前建立的空表的问题
alter table ttt allocate extent;
导出正常
或者重新收集一下统计信息
analyze table tablename compute statistics
3:
select 'alter table '||table_name||' allocate extent;' from user_tables where num_rows=0

然后查询出来的结果,执行一下,导出就正常了!

如果不需要这个特性的话,只需要执行:
alter system set deferred_segment_creation=false;
后面创建的表导出的时候就不会出现这个问题了!

来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/28869493/viewspace-1131626/,如需转载,请注明出处,否则将追究法律责任。

请登录后发表评论 登录
全部评论

注册时间:2013-05-08

  • 博文量
    185
  • 访问量
    407164